Cliffs:
Phase 1 MCU especially Whedon MCU had more significant character development and better visuals compared to Russo bros MCU. MCU problems are most apparent in the Russo bros directed films.
MCU phase 2 and 3 = not enough color...too drab and gritty.
Thor 1 has more impressive visuals than IW despite being 8 years older....
Avengers battle of NY action > anything after it
Aquaman visuals are a great example for the MCU to follow
MCU Phase 3 doesn't show the heroes caring for and interacting with normal ppl like Whedon's movies did, or doesn't seem to care about civilian deaths.
"In the first Avengers film, it feels like New York is really in danger. In Infinity War, it feels like only the super heroes are in danger"
Ragnorak is one of the best of phase 3, but still lacking in color.
Every 3rd act of MCU phase 3 is the same - big battle.
